Chiropractic is a health care profession that emphasizes the body’s ability to heal itself without the use of drugs or surgery. This is carried out through hands-on work focusing on the spine and other joins of the body. A chiropractor delivers a precise controlled force to these joints, making sure they are moving and aligned properly. This results in restored joint motion, as well as proper function of the nervous system .
